Delve into the Volvo EC210 VECU Functionality

The Volvo EC210 VECU is a cutting-edge electronic control unit that plays a essential role in the performance of this popular excavator. This digital system monitors various aspects of the machine, ensuring smooth and reliable operation.

The VECU communicates with a network of sensors and actuators throughout the excavator. It processes data from these components to control engine speed, hydraulic output, and other critical parameters in real-time. This responsive control system allows the operator to enhance fuel consumption, reduce wear and tear on components, and improve overall productivity.

The Volvo EC210 VECU also features a range of monitoring capabilities.

Operators can use the onboard display to access real-time performance and resolve potential problems. This predictive maintenance approach helps to minimize downtime and ensure the long-term reliability of the excavator.

Diagnostic Guide for Volvo Excavators EC210 VECU

This in-depth diagnostic manual will help you resolve common issues with the Volvo Excavator EC210's Vehicle Electronic Control Unit (VECU). The VECU is a vital component that manages various systems of the excavator, and any malfunction can severely impact its performance.

  • ,To begin with checking the VECU's power supply.
  • Confirm all wires are firmly connected.
  • Employ a multimeter to measure for current at the VECU's input terminals.

Refer to the excavator's repair guide for precise information on VECU troubleshooting. Document all symptoms and any diagnostic codes that are shown.

Advanced Diagnostics for Volvo Construction Equipment ECUs

To maximize uptime and efficiency in contemporary construction environment, accurate and prompt diagnostics of Volvo Construction Equipment ECUs are paramount. Employing the latest technologies, these advanced diagnostic tools provide thorough insights into ECU functionality, enabling technicians to quickly pinpoint and resolve issues. Through sophisticated data analysis and fault code interpretation, mechanics can troubleshoot a wide range of problems, from subtle sensor errors to complex software glitches.

  • Functions of advanced diagnostics include:
  • Real-time data monitoring of ECU parameters
  • Precise fault code retrieval
  • Step-by-step troubleshooting assistance
  • Historical data analysis for trend identification

These tools not only save downtime but also optimize repair processes, ultimately leading to enhanced productivity and cost savings for construction operators.
